Association for Psychological Science (APS)

The Association for Psychological Science (APS) is an international organization dedicated to the advancement of scientific psychology across disciplinary and geographical boundaries. Atlanta Public Schools (APS)

Another interpretation could involve Atlanta Public Schools, which is a school district in Atlanta, Georgia known for its comprehensive K-12 educational systems.
